&lt;p&gt;&lt;span&gt;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;</description><link>http://wilfredkozub.tumblr.com/post/30712225913</link><guid>http://wilfredkozub.tumblr.com/post/30712225913</guid><pubDate>Sun, 02 Sep 2012 00:54:27 -0600</pubDate></item><item><title>Canada Packers Smokestack While driving on Fort Road in...</title><description>&lt;img src="http://25.media.tumblr.com/tumblr_m8w01wY2i31qm5peto1_500.jpg"/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;em&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Canada Packers Smokestack&lt;/strong&gt; &lt;/em&gt;While driving on Fort Road in Edmonton, I passed by this striking and unusual tower. I came back with my camera and found the clouds to be just right, so I pulled onto a service road to get closer. I walked through the abandoned field that was full of gopher holes (watch your ankles!) and got ravaged by mosquitoes, but I got the picture. I wondered what this interesting structure could be, so I asked my trusty Facebook friends, generating a pile of interesting responses. Short story? It’s the smokestack that was preserved when they demolished the old Canada Packers meat packing plant. It has a bit of special meaning for me because I worked for four summers in a meat packing plant in the same area back in the late 60s.&lt;/p&gt;</description><link>http://wilfredkozub.tumblr.com/post/29608658616</link><guid>http://wilfredkozub.tumblr.com/post/29608658616</guid><pubDate>Fri, 17 Aug 2012 00:44:00 -0600</pubDate></item><item><title>Pocket Notes There’s a funkily innovative art show...</title><description>&lt;img src="http://25.media.tumblr.com/tumblr_m4yfqwbN0f1qm5peto1_500.jpg"/&gt;&lt;br/&gt; &lt;br/&gt;&lt;img src="http://24.media.tumblr.com/tumblr_m4yfqwbN0f1qm5peto2_500.jpg"/&gt;&lt;br/&gt; &lt;br/&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;em&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Pocket Notes &lt;/strong&gt;&lt;/em&gt;There’s a funkily innovative art show happening this first weekend of June.
